New computer system to trace missing persons

A SOPHISTICATED computer system now in use by gardaí may help trace missing persons.

The system allows detectives to analyse large amounts of information about serious crime, throwing up possible links or patterns.

ViCLAS (Violent Crime Linkage Analysis System) can check modus operandi, locations, type of wounds, weapon used, the victim’s age and offender profile.
